Revision 841 in lp:~kirkland/grub/33649 adds some smarts (back) into the handling of the multiple devices on a RAID providing /boot.

Rather than using the same (hd0,0) type string for each device, independently calculate the partition number. This is problem is similarly reported in bug #46223, though for update-grub.

For the "hd0" bit, we take what we can find in device.map. Also, I'm killing the printing of device.map if installing onto a RAID, since it's somewhat misleading.
